On July 2, 2021, after being tested by the Institute f ü R solarenegieforschung in Hameln (ISFH), a world recognized authoritative testing institution, Anhui Huasheng joined hands with Maiwei Co., Ltd. the conversion efficiency of M6 hjt battery in their heterojunction R & D project reached a record 25.26%, surpassing the record of 25.23% of M6 heterojunction battery certified by ISFH in June!
25.26%, this efficiency not only equaled the current world record of full-size heterojunction battery, but also it is worth noting that this is the second in the world to increase the current density of hjt battery to 40mA / cm except Kaneka in Japan since 2015 ² Manufacturer. At the same time, the open circuit voltage of the champion battery is still maintained above 745mv, which has a high reference value for the technical route of improving the efficiency of heterojunction battery.
Dr. Wang Wenjing, CTO of Huasheng, said: "at present, Huasheng has successfully tied the world record of heterojunction battery efficiency, but under the same efficiency, Huasheng's battery chip area is larger, which is one of the mainstream battery sizes in the current market and has guiding significance for large-scale mass production. At present, the current of the champion chip is second only to Kaneka in Japan. The most difficult thing for heterojunction batteries is that it is difficult to improve the current. This time, while the current is increased, the on voltage is still high, which looks for a new way to improve the efficiency of hjt batteries in the future. "
